The global Waterproofing Chemicals market size was USD 37.94 billion in 2023, and is calculated at USD 42.42 Billion in 2024. The market is projected to reach USD 129.41 Billion by 2034, and register a revenue 11.8% over the forecast period (2025-2034).
Global Waterproofing Chemicals market revenue growth is driven by factors such as rapid urbanization, increasing infrastructure development, emergence of more stringent building and safety regulations in various developing economies, rising focus among public and private construction companies and real estate developers on reducing potential of water-related damage to buildings and infrastructure, and increasing demand for more sustainable waterproofing solutions across sectors and industries.
Demand for Waterproofing Chemicals has been increasing globally along with construction activities, particularly in emerging economies. This is resulting in rising focus on long-term durability of structures and buildings, and demand for Waterproofing Chemicals is also rising to address evolving and changing weather patterns and events. Also, besides Waterproofing Chemicals protecting against leakage and seepage of moisture into cement and concrete walls, roof, supports, foundations, tanks, tunnels, basements, swimming pools, bridges, and also wood metal, concrete, and other materials and elements. These formulations also protect against corrosion and subsequent damage, and extend lifespan of buildings and infrastructure.
In addition, use of waterproofing products and coatings reduce maintenance costs and improve energy efficiency, especially in modern buildings and structures. Products designed to protect and offer water-proofing properties include coatings, membranes, sealants, and admixtures. Most common waterproofing products include bitumen, elastomers, Poly Vinyl Chloride (PVC), Polyurethane (PU), Thermoplastic Polyolefin (TPO), Ethylene Propylene Diene Terpolymer (EPDM), and Pol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E). Polymer-based Waterproofing Chemicals, such as polyurethane and EPDM, are widely used for their flexibility and durability. Compared to traditional materials like tar/bitumen or asphalt, these chemicals offer superior adhesion, chemical resistance, and long-term performance.
More recently, manufacturers are shifting towards eco-friendly and sustainable raw materials and production processes. Demand for sustainable waterproofing solutions is also rising, driven by regulatory pressures by governments and relevant authorities and increased environmental awareness. Development and introduction of bio-based chemicals, solvent-free coatings, and nanotechnology-based waterproofing for enhanced efficiency are also gaining traction. The green building trend is also supporting growth of the market. Some major innovations in building and construction practices include use of energy-efficient waterproofing systems, such as reflective coatings that lower building cooling costs, along with self-healing membranes that extend lifecycle value. With these new and emerging formulations and products gaining appeal, manufacturers are focusing on continuously enhancing product formulations to meet global standards.
The bitumen segment among the product segments is expected to account for largest revenue share in the global Waterproofing Chemicals market over the forecast period. This is attributed to wider application of bitumen waterproofing solutions in construction, particularly in roofing and road infrastructure and for settings with exposure to adverse weather conditions and wearer wear and tear. Also, bitumen is cost-effective and highly durable, making it a preferred option for large-scale projects, especially in developing regions with growing infrastructure demands. Bitumen provides effective moisture barrier and resistance to harsh environmental conditions and use in transportation infrastructure projects, such as highways and bridges, is expected to continue to contribute to growth of this segment.
The liquid applied membrane systems segment is expected to account for largest revenue share among the technology segments over the forecast period. Ease of application and versatility of these systems across various surfaces is a major factor driving increased demand and use. Liquid applied membranes are highly flexible and can adapt to complex geometries, which makes liquid forms ideal for both new constructions and renovation projects. Also, ability to provide a seamless, monolithic coating ensures superior waterproofing performance compared to preformed membranes, which may have joints that can lead to leakage. In addition, increasing adoption of sustainable and eco-friendly building materials is contributing to rising demand for liquid-applied membrane systems, as many products in this category are water-based and low in volatile organic compounds (VOCs). This makes them compliant with stringent environmental regulations, especially in developed markets.
The roofing & walls segment among the application segments is expected to lead in terms of revenue share during the forecast period. Rising demand for waterproofing solutions in residential and commercial buildings, rapid urbanization, and need for long-lasting and effective waterproofing materials in roofs and walls to protect structures from water damage are among the key factors driving growth. Also, rising trend of green buildings and energy-efficient solutions are supporting demand for advanced waterproofing technologies. Extreme weather conditions are becoming increasingly frequent, and need for more durable waterproofing systems is expected to support revenue growth of this segment.

The construction segment among the end-use industry segments is expected to account for largest share. This can be attributed to a booming construction industry, driven by both new projects and refurbishment activities, and rising demand for waterproofing solutions in residential, commercial, and industrial structures. Rapid urbanization, along with stricter building codes emphasizing the importance of moisture protection, are also supporting adoption of Waterproofing Chemicals. The infrastructure development segment is also expected to register substantial revenue growth over the forecast period, with increasing government initiatives focused on infrastructure development, particularly in emerging markets. These initiatives are expected to have positive impact on demand for Waterproofing Chemicals, particularly for large-scale projects such as bridges, tunnels, and public infrastructure.

Among the regional markets, Asia Pacific Waterproofing Chemicals market accounted for a robust revenue share of over 45% in 2023, driven by rapid urbanization, expanding infrastructure development initiatives and large projects, smart city projects, and industrial expansion. Countries such as China, India, and Japan are leading revenue contributors to the APAC market, with China, being the world’s largest construction market and registering substantially high demand for Waterproofing Chemicals in both residential and commercial projects. In addition, India has been registering major increase in infrastructure projects, particularly in transportation and housing.
Growth of the North America Waterproofing Chemicals market is driven primarily by revenue contribution from the US. Demand for Waterproofing Chemicals in the US is largely driven by growing need for residential refurbishments and infrastructural upgrades, particularly in water management systems and road construction. Increasing awareness of environmental regulations and green building initiatives is also factors supporting market growth.
Europe Waterproofing Chemicals market revenue has been registering steady growth, especially for advanced products and systems. Construction initiatives and renovation projects in Germany, France, and the UK and stringent building and construction norms in Europe are supporting demand and market growth.
Latin America Waterproofing Chemicals market revenue growth is moderate, and supported by revenue share contribution from Brazil and Mexico. This can be attributed to increasing government investments in infrastructure projects and housing developments initiatives in these countries.
The competitive landscape of the global Waterproofing Chemicals market is highly fragmented, with a large number of regional and global players competing for market share. Leading companies are focusing on product innovation, sustainability, and geographical expansion to maintain their positions and expand consumer base. Key players, such as BASF SE, Sika AG, and Dow Chemical Company, are investing substantially in Research and Development (R&D) to introduce advanced waterproofing solutions, particularly eco-friendly products that meet growing demand for sustainable construction practices.
One of the main strategies being adopted is product diversification, where companies are expanding their product portfolios to offer more specialized Waterproofing Chemicals that cater to specific industries and applications, such as infrastructure, construction, automotive, and waste management. Also, leading players are forming strategic partnerships, Joint Ventures (JVs), and acquisitions to strengthen their market presence. For example, mergers and acquisitions allow companies to gain access to new technologies, distribution networks, and untapped regional markets, enhancing their competitiveness.
Another significant strategy is geographic expansion, particularly into emerging markets such as Asia Pacific and Latin America, where urbanization and infrastructure projects are booming. Companies are also focusing on enhancing their customer service and distribution channels, offering customized solutions and technical support to build long-term client relationships.
